AUTHORITIES have confirmed malaria killed five people in one week in March, bringing the tally of deaths from the disease to 15 this year. NEARLY US$5 million is required for Harare to meet its daily water supplies and the government has since availed US$1,5 million to finance the resuscitation of the capital’s water supply requirements. COUNCILLORS in Bulawayo are proposing a hike in property regularisation fees to ensure residents build up to standard business premises as well as curbing the construction of illegal structures within the city.
